[project] Nodeman, 알짜배기 Node.js Cli Manual

nodeman 소개

node.js 문서를 command line에서 제공하고, Node.js Black Edition의 Helper로서 동작하는데 부가적인 목적이 있습니다. github의 readme를 긁어와서 바로 보여줄 수 있지만, 사용해보고 중요한 부분을 color module을 사용하여 이쁘게 제공합니다. 문서의 업데이트는 module 중요도에 따라 계속 쭈~욱 된다는것을 약속드립니다.

동기

리눅스에는 man 명령어가 있습니다. Node.js 에도 필요하지 않을까? github 찾아가서 readme 보는것도 귀찮아서, 생각을 하자마자 프로젝트를 진행하기 시작했습니다. 하루에 2개씩만 만들어도 1년이면 700 여개입니다. :)

DEMO

nodeman 을 사용하여 scrap 빨리 하기 restler 라는 모듈을 어디서 듣긴 했는데, 메뉴얼을 찾을려니 귀찮아지면 nodeman restler 를 실행하여 터미널에서 바로 코드조각을 얻어낼 수 있다.

npm install nodeman -g
npm update nodeman -g

URL

설치

npm install nodeman -g

업데이트

수시로 업데이트 됩니다. 현재 40여개의 자주사용하는 모듈의 도움말이 포함되어 있습니다.

npm update nodeman -g

문서추가 방법

exports.name = 'moduleName';
exports.category = 'category name';
exports.context = 'use require';
exports.homepage = 'http://homepage';
exports.description = [
   "\\t blah blah"
   , "\\t blah blah"
].join('\\n');

사용방법

cli

$ nodeman or nodeman -h

usage

$ nodeman -b

builtin

$ nodeman optimist | more

bsd 에서는 ansi-color code를 raw 그대로 표현하기 때문에 more -R 옵션을 사용하세요.

output

$ nodeman -m

builtin

repl

$ node
> var man = require('nodeman');
> man.help('optimist')

KIN 플~